- Restaurations des monuments antiques... Temple de Jupiter Panhellénien à Egine. Paris: Firmin-Didot et Cie., 1884
first edition, folio (596 x 410mm.), half-title, 13 plates, of which 6 are chromolithographed, some double-page, original cloth-backed printed boards, occasional light spotting, binding slightly soiled

During his third year at the French Academy in Rome (1852-53) Garnier was sent to the recently established French School of Archaeology at Athens. It was at this time that these drawings were made, though they were not published until much later. He became one of the foremost French architects of the nineteenth century and designed the Paris Opera.
